Як змінити порядок екранів у byobu?


16

Я хотів би зв’язати Shift+ і Shift+, щоб перемістити поточний екран вліво / вправо впорядкованості екранів.

Як це можна зробити?

Це версії, які я використовую:

$ byobu -v
byobu version 2.68
Screen version 4.00.03jw4 (FAU) 2-May-06

Відповіді:


22

Ви можете легко прив’язати дії до ліворуч та зрушення вправо , використовуючи:

bindkey "^[[1;2D" prev
bindkey "^[[1;2C" next

Зауважте, що Byobu 5.12 використовує ці прив'язки за замовчуванням для shift-left та shift-right .

Ви можете легко перемістити вікно з одного номера вікна на інше, натиснувши:

ctrl-a :number [SOME_NUMBER]

Однак екран GNU не підтримує SOME_NUMBER як відносне значення, наприклад +1 або -1. Вірніше, він повинен бути абсолютним номером вікна, наприклад, "8" або "2".

Byobu також підтримує tmux як бекенд, крім екрана . У Tmux є підтримка цієї функції, і це можна досягти, виділивши вікно, яке ви хочете перемістити, і натискаючи, Ctrl-Shift-F3щоб перемістити його вліво, і Ctrl-Shift-F4перемістити його праворуч.

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.